Ambika Traders Vs Additional Commissioner (Supreme Court of India)
The Hon’ble Supreme Court of India in Ambika Traders v. Additional Commissioner [SLP (C) 23774 of 2025, dated September 01, 2025] upheld the decision of Delhi High Court in the matter Ambika Traders v. Addl. Commissioner, Adjudication DGGSTI [W.P.(C) 4853/2025, dated July 29, 2025] wherein the High Court affirmed that Section 74(3) and (4), Central Goods & Service Tax Act, 2017 (“the CGST Act”) permit notices “for any period” or “such periods,” unlike Section 74(10) CGST Act which uses the term “financial ye...
